Under the same conditions, aDrilled
Uniliner
®
with the hole near the top
produces a solvent peakwith a small
tail (Figure 3c). This is because sol-
vent remaining in the liner, between
the hole and the column entrance, is
not swept out of the injection port
when the injector goes into the split
mode. Consequently, we recommend
this liner for analyses inwhich the
analyteswould not be affected by a
solvent tail, such as chlorinated pesti-
cide analysis.ADrilledUniliner
®
with
the hole near the topwill provide the
best transfer of analytes to the col-
umn, and is recommendedwhen
transfer of analytes to the column is
paramount.ADrilledUniliner
®
with
the hole near the top also exhibits
excellent reproducibility for analysis
of glycols inwater
3
.

TheDrilledUniliner
®
with the hole
near the bottom is recommended for
analysis inwhich compounds of inter-
est could be affected by a tailing sol-
vent peak. TheDrilledUniliner
®
with
the hole near the top is recommended
for aqueous injections, aswell as analy-
sis inwhich the compounds of interest
elute away from the solvent peak.
